English: In a villiage near Camp Nathan Smith, Afghanistan, the filth floats in the water. Worse still, the smell grips your stomach. It doesn't let go. Canada's Kandahar Provincial Reconstruction Team (KPRT) presses on. The KPRT consists of Canadian forces members, a civilian police contingent led by the Royal Canadian Mounted Police, Correctional Services Canada, representatives of Canada's Department of Foreign Affairs and International Trade and the Canadian International Development Agency. The KPRT conducts coordinated interdepartmental operations to promote good governance, assists the government of Afghanistan in extending its authority in the province of Kandahar, and facilitates the development of a stable, secure and self-sustaining environment for the people of Afghanistan.
